The AirTAC Airtac SCD Standard Cylinder SCD80X125 is a genuine double-acting DOUBLE-ROD air cylinder: the Ø25mm piston rod extends from BOTH end caps, giving equal effective area — and therefore equal force — in push and pull. Ø80mm bore, 125mm stroke, PT3/8 ports and adjustable end cushioning.
The SCD80X125 is a double-acting, double-rod pneumatic cylinder that delivers identical force in both directions—2268 N of thrust whether extending or retracting at 0.5 MPa. With a 25 mm rod passing through both end caps, it provides symmetrical loading and a rear rod end that can carry a sensor flag, stopper, or secondary tooling, making it a natural fit for transfer mechanisms and two-sided actuation tasks.
This 80 mm bore model uses a PT3/8 port and an M20x1.5 rod thread, with an adjustable air cushion of 28 mm at each end to decelerate the piston smoothly. The body length A(SCD) is 257 mm, and because the rod protrudes from both ends, the overall retracted length is longer than a comparable single-rod SC cylinder—plan your envelope accordingly.

Push and pull are EQUAL on a double-rod cylinder — both chambers lose the rod area, so effective area = (bore² − rod²) each way. Actual usable force is lower than theoretical due to friction and back-pressure; size with a safety margin.

The through-rod design lets you mount a workpiece carrier on the front rod and a counterbalance or secondary tool on the rear rod, giving equal speed and force in both directions for smooth, repeatable shuttling.
Identical push and pull force at every pressure makes this cylinder ideal for clamping fixtures where the return stroke must apply the same controlled force as the advance stroke, simplifying pneumatic circuit design.
With the rod extending from the rear cap, you can attach a sensor flag or cam directly to the back end without interfering with the main tooling, keeping the front work area clear while enabling end-of-stroke detection.
Choose the SCD80X125 when you need balanced push-pull output in the 2268 N range at 0.5 MPa. If your load demands more force, stepping up to the 100 mm bore SCD100 series provides 3681 N at the same pressure; if you can accept less, the 63 mm bore SCD63 delivers 1402 N. For applications where only one rod end is needed, the single-rod SC80 series offers a higher push force on the full-bore side and may reduce the overall machine footprint.
When replacing an existing cylinder, match all five points: 80 mm bore, 125 mm stroke, PT3/8 port thread, the specific SCD mounting accessory (this basic model has none), and the magnet option (this unit is non-magnetic). For strokes of 300 mm or longer, always assess the unsupported rod length for buckling risk; at 125 mm this is rarely a concern, but any side load still calls for an external guide or a dedicated guided cylinder rather than relying on the through-rod alone.

Pick the SCD when you need identical force and speed in both directions, want to mount tooling or sensors on both ends of the rod, or require the improved bearing support and anti-rotation guidance that a through-rod provides. If you only need force from one end and want a shorter overall length, the single-rod SC series is usually the better choice.
